Here is a list of some adventure films that were nominated for the Oscars:

  • Lord of the Rings Trilogy. All the movies in the Lord of the Rings Trilogy were nominated for the Academy Award Best Picture category. The Lord of the Rings is based on the fantasy novel of the same title, written by J.R.R Tolkien. These fantasy adventure genre films take place in a fictional world called Middle Earth. Throughout the trilogy, the quest of Frodo Baggins to destroy a ring is followed. The renowned director, Peter Jackson, directed all three films. The three films; “Fellowship of the Ring”, “The Two Towers” and “The Return of the King”, were shot in eight years.
  • E.T. The Extra-Terrestrial. Steven Spielberg directed this science fiction adventure film. The story revolves around the friendship between Elliot, a little boy and an alien called E.T. This movie was nominated for a total of nine Academy Awards for the 55th Oscars. Four Oscar awards were won, including Best Visual Effects, Best Sound, Best Sound Effects Editing and Best Original Music Score. The movie also made its name in other film awards ceremonies, such as the Golden Globes, the Los Angeles Film Critics Association, the Saturn Awards, BAFTA and more.
  • Master and Commander: The Far Side of the World. This movie is a period film that takes place in 1805. Russell Crowe plays the British Captain Jack Aubrey who is ordered to take over the French’s warship. This film is considered as one of the most expensive films ever made with a budget of one hundred and fifty million dollars. Master and Commander was nominated for a total of ten Oscars. It bagged the award for Best Sound Effects Editing and Best Cinematography.
  • Gladiator. Gladiator is a story about a gladiator’s revenge. The film takes place in the year 180 A.D, the Ancient Roman Empire era. The film was nominated for five awards during the 73rd Oscars ceremony. These nominations were for Best Picture, Best Actor, Best Visual Effects, Best Sound and Best Costume Design. Gladiator was directed by Ridley Scott with Russell Crowe getting the lead role.
